Transaction 30c757059aba3923b1b21ea87fdc80ecfb06628e68d6d5a3539f7a076da69c30
1 Input
1 Output
-
30c757059aba3923b1b21ea87fdc80ecfb06628e68d6d5a3539f7a076da69c30:0
- value
- 2523077625
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 383c274260d3af7e9dd61131381f00637184a1c1 OP_EQUAL
- address
- 36pMppD4PJJd3kSh4ZyMgKDLjWXh9yczup